Canyons around La Cellera De Ter are characterized by the rugged natural beauty of the Guilleries massif and the Ter River. The region features terrain suitable for canyoning and related outdoor activities, with the Riera d'Osor being a prominent destination. This area offers a mix of river-carved gorges, waterfalls, and natural pools. La Cellera De Ter serves as a base for exploring these natural formations within a protected natural space.

Together with the gorges of Canet, the Gorg del Diable is the main swimming area of the Llémena Valley. It is located 30 minutes from the bridge that is close to the hermitage of Sant Medir, and is part of Pla de Sant Joan, a neighborhood located between Sant Martí de Llémena and Llorà. It is a very large gorge, and the hike to get there requires some steep downhill walking, not very recommended for children and the elderly. To swim there, you have to jump straight into the water, as it is not possible to walk down. Then, to go up again, you must use one of the ropes located on the sides.

Natural pool located in the municipality of Planes d'Hostoles. It is in the course of the Brugent river and when it takes enough water, it forms a waterfall of considerable dimensions that make this place a spectacular site. Its access is from Via Verde from El Carrilet de Girona to Olot.

The most prominent canyoning experience in the vicinity is the Riera d'Osor canyon, located in the Guilleries mountain range. It offers a mix of rappelling, jumping into natural pools, and sliding down water slides. Additionally, you can explore natural pools like Santa Margarida Pool and the Pools of the Osor stream.
Yes, the Riera d'Osor canyon is particularly known for its low difficulty level, making it suitable for families and beginners. Children as young as 7 or 8 years old can participate with adult supervision. The Santa Margarida Pool is also listed as family-friendly.
Canyoning activities in the Riera d'Osor typically run from June to September, when water levels and weather conditions are most favorable for these outdoor adventures.
The region offers stunning natural beauty, including cascading waterfalls, crystal-clear pools, and river-carved gorges. The Guilleries massif provides a wild and peaceful setting with mountainous slopes and extensive forests. You can also find unique geological formations like the Devil's Crevice, a set of cracks formed by ancient earthquakes.
In the Riera d'Osor canyon, you can enjoy a variety of activities including rappelling down cliffs (up to 18 meters), jumping into natural pools, and sliding down natural water slides. It combines hiking, swimming, and abseiling through the scenic river-carved gorges.

For natural swimming spots, consider the Santa Margarida Pool, which features a waterfall when water levels are high. Another option is the Gorg del Diable, a large gorge in the Llémena Valley, though access can be challenging and is not recommended for children or the elderly.
For the Pools of the Osor stream, a car park is available in a field by the stream, accessed via a well-maintained track from km 18.7 of the road from Osor to Sant Hilari. Specific parking details for other canyoning locations may vary.
